Power of the Dream (2024)

What started on the court — ended in the senate.

Power of the Dream (2024) poster

The empowering and unlikely true story of how a group of professional women's basketball players took on a WNBA team owner and rallied behind now-Senator Raphael Warnock, forever changing the landscape of their sport and the course of U.S. politics.

Director: Dawn Porter
Genre: Documentary
Runtime: 93 min
